Uber announced this Thursday (9) the arrival of Uber Roteiro in Brazil, a resource that promises to help organize year-end holidays. Tool In addition to letting you add information manually, it can also connect to travel plans available in Gmail and Outlook.
By sending an email to the Uber app and sharing flight, hotel and restaurant data, functionality organizes the traveler’s itinerary and suggests the best travel options. The idea is to allow the user to enjoy the trip more without the stress of searching for transportation.
As the company explains, The new feature also makes it possible to plan races in advance. Uber Reserve, ensuring that the service can be used even during busy times. When you choose this method, the application offers: 10% cashback on loans on the platform.

How to use Uber Roteiro?
To enable the new function, follow these steps:
- Open the Uber app and press “Route”;
- Tap “Link email” and select “Sign in with Google” or “Sign in with Microsoft email” depending on your preference;
- If you accept the rules, allow access to reservations by checking the “Allow” checkbox;
- Once the process is complete, subsequent compatible trips will be displayed directly in the app.
According to Uber, The new feature is integrated with the already known security features of the platform, dictates the password to the driver to confirm entry into the correct journey. Real-time route sharing and the option to call the police in risky situations are also available.
In the second case, Data regarding the trip and live location where the call was made are shared with the 190 service.. The function has been implemented in Rio de Janeiro and Maranhão and is expected to reach Amazonas soon, in addition to being expanded to more states.
